Output 2f43d246134b9fe022bf39cd13ecdc4e5ef198fbdc62805104991adb889f01ce:115

value
28466
script pubkey
OP_0 OP_PUSHBYTES_20 9bfcf530d795131141bc1b27ecb665e075fb33c7
address
bc1qn0702vxhj5f3zsdurvn7edn9up6lkv78syxsjw
transaction
2f43d246134b9fe022bf39cd13ecdc4e5ef198fbdc62805104991adb889f01ce
confirmations
76588
spent
true